One change for Barça, Carrasco and Lucas start for Atlético

Yannick Ferreira Carrasco comes into an Atleti team that sees Lucas Hernández alongside Diego Godín in defence; 10 of Barça's El Clásico XI keep their places

Ahead of Barcelona's Champions League clash with Atlético Madrid tonight (20:45 CEST), Blaugrana boss Luis Enrique has made one change to the side that lost El Clásico on Saturday.

As expected, German Marc-André ter Stegen - the LaLiga leaders' regular keeper in the Champions League - comes in for Claudio Bravo in goal.

Barça's XI is: Ter Stegen; Alves, Piqué, Mascherano, Alba; Rakitic, Busquets, Iniesta; Messi, Luis Suárez, Neymar.

Meanwhile, Atlético coach Diego Simeone has sprung a selection surprise for the quarter-final first-leg match-up, going with Belgian winger Yannick Ferreira Carrasco from the start.

Carrasco, who missed Los Rojiblancos' weekend LaLiga win over Real Betis with an ankle problem and was expected to be a substitute at the Camp Nou, replaces Augusto Fernández in the XI.

Atleti's team news also sees Lucas Hernández partner the returning Diego Godín in defence, with Stefan Savic unable to come back into the backline due to ongoing injury issues.

Simeone has named the following line-up: Oblak; Juanfran, Lucas, Godin, Filipe; Koke, Gabi, Saul, Carrasco; Griezmann and Torres.
